Area Fada 1, ace musician Charly Boy, has dropped a joke on the New Nigeria People’s Party (NNPP) presidential candidate, Senator Rabiu Musa Kwankwaso, over the soaring popularity of the Labour Party (LP) presidential candidate, Mr. Peter Gregory Onwubuasi Obi, following the recently-held town hall meeting organized by the Centre for Democracy and Development (CDD) in partnership with Arise News Television and other stakehlders.
CDD had extended invitations to the four leading presidential candidates in the 2023 elections to its debate Labour Party’s Peter Obi, Asiwaju Bola Ahmed Tinubu of the All Progressives Congress (APC), Alhaji Atiku Abubakar of the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) and NNPP’s Rabiu Kwankwaso in Abuja, on Sunday.
At the end of the meeting, Kwankwaso and Peter Obi enjoyed a tete-a-tet which caught the attention of Charly Boy leading to the joke.
Taking to his Twitter handle, Charly Boy joke about Kwankwaso asked Obi his magic wand for such popularity “in just three months”.
The purported ensuing conversation went thus:
“Kwankwaso: “Mr. Obi, how did you become this strong in just three months?”
“Peter Obi: “Na God oh!”
“Kwankwaso: “Cut soap for me nau.
“Peter Obi: “I don’t know where Obidients kept the soap!””
The tweet ended with three emoticon “rolling on the floor laughing” and “face with tears of joy”🤣🤣😂.

Meanwhile, the town hall meeting almost ended in fracas, as protests erupted over the representation of PDP’s presidential candidate, Alhaji Atiku Abubakar, by his running mate, Governor Ifeanyi Okowa.
APC’s Tinubu, in his characteristic nature, failed to appear for the meeting, as pundits said, “to avoid being embarrassed with questions from the hosts and audience”.
